2024 Audi A4 vs 2024 Mercedes-Benz E-Class

Reliability comparison based on NHTSA recall and complaint records.

Synced 2026-06-08 Source: NHTSA public records Reviewed by ASE-certified contributors
Quick verdict
2024 Audi A4 edges ahead by a narrow margin

These two are direct rivals built for the same use case. The 2024 Audi A4 comes out slightly ahead on reliability data (4.7 versus 4.3), but the margin is small enough that specific feature preferences could legitimately tip the choice the other way.

Which is more reliable, the 2024 Audi A4 or the 2024 Mercedes-Benz E-Class?

Based on the NHTSA data we track, the 2024 Audi A4 comes out ahead with a reliability score of 4.7 versus 4.3. The margin is narrow, so the verdict could shift if you weight specific categories differently or factor in your own use case.

What goes wrong more often on the 2024 Audi A4?

On the categories we tracked, the 2024 Audi A4 doesn't show meaningfully more complaints than the 2024 Mercedes-Benz E-Class. Both have similar issue patterns.

What goes wrong more often on the 2024 Mercedes-Benz E-Class?

Compared to the 2024 Audi A4, the 2024 Mercedes-Benz E-Class has more complaints in electrical. Whether that's a deal-breaker depends on the cost and severity — see the comparison table above for repair cost ranges.

Which has more recalls?

Both vehicles have 0 active recalls. Total recall count alone isn't a great signal — what matters is severity. See the recall counts by severity in the comparison table.
